Transaction 584756ffbf71f8a9fb6a525bfea11700aa5f07e5df57d04a4bc75bbf1270127d

3 Input
2 Outputs
  • 584756ffbf71f8a9fb6a525bfea11700aa5f07e5df57d04a4bc75bbf1270127d:0
  • value  96570
    address  149KtBfaYeJkRRBxpRqEqY6YJi87eT2te1
  • 584756ffbf71f8a9fb6a525bfea11700aa5f07e5df57d04a4bc75bbf1270127d:1
  • value  2996670
    address  166BWaeyJ9VHq6seDeqWJQBa1fuit5D4o3